Things to do in Beverley

Affluent Beverley is extremely popular with people looking for retirement properties -and it’s not hard to see why. The pretty cobbled streets offer a wealth of history and amenities including high street and independent shops – the main shopping street is Toll Gavel – cafés, restaurants, pubs and twice weekly markets.  

At East Riding Theatre you can enjoy lively local and national productions and musicals. There’s also a leisure centre with a swimming pool, fitness classes and gym.

THE LOCAL AREA

Retirement living in Beverley

Beverley is rich in historic architecture, with cobbled streets and medieval buildings epitomised by the renowned Beverley Minster, one of the finest Gothic minsters in Europe. Close by you’ll find Beverley North Bar – a gate that formed part of the town’s defences that was built in 1409. Beverley’s picturesque streets have become a key part of the Tour de Yorkshire cycling route which draws crowds to the area in May. 

If you’re after an active retirement then you’ll find plentiful cycling paths and rambling routes around Beverley including across the pretty Beverley Westwood common. This is where you’ll find Beverley Racecourse – perfect for a fun day our and a flutter. You can enjoy a round of golf at the Beverley and East Riding Golf Club – the oldest in Yorkshire. If you’re in search of traditional seaside fun then sandy Hornsea beach is just 12 miles away and the bright lights and big city vibe of Hull is just 11 miles down the road – or 15 minutes away by the train.
